I. Love, THE OSCILLATING REACTION OF HYDROGEN-PEROXIDE AND IODATE WITH BUTANONE AS SUBSTRATE, International journal of chemical kinetics, 26(12), 1994, pp. 1143-1150
The system iodate-peroxide-manganese(II)-butanone is a member of the B
riggs-Rauscher set of oscillators. The stoichiometry and variation of
the oscillation period with concentration for each component is studie
d under batch conditions. The system is simulated using the skeleton m
echanism of earlier workers and reproduces the observed variation in o
scillation period. Examination of the roles of the reaction steps show
s that there are significant differences from those found using maloni
c acid. Iodine is stored during the low iodide regime and utilized dur
ing the high iodide regime, and different overall reactions occur duri
ng the two regimes. (C) 1994 John Wiley & Sons, Inc.
